Job Description

AWS Developer Job Description

Are you searching for an AWS Developer? Our template can assist in creating a clear job listing to attract top talent. Get it now and hire the best.

Job Brief

We are currently in search of an accomplished and highly trained AWS Developer to join our team. Your responsibility would incorporate designing, creating, and deploying cloud-based applications using Amazon Web Services.

The ideal applicant will have a thorough understanding of AWS services and architectures and the capacity to cooperate with others in a team setting.

Roles & Responsibilities

  • Design, develop, and deploy scalable and secure cloud-based applications using AWS services and architectures
  • Collaborate with cross-functional teams to detect business requirements and translate them into technical solutions
  • Create automated deployment scripts and run system tests to make sure the apps are highly available and scalable
  • Monitor and optimize application performance, security, and cost efficiency in the AWS environment
  • Ensure compliance with security and data protection policies and standards
  • Keep up-to-date with the latest AWS services and technologies and provide recommendations for improvement
  • Participate in code reviews and share continuous improvement points to improve software development processes

Requirements & Skills

  • Bachelor's/Master’s degree in Computer Science or a related field
  • Minimum of 3 years of experience in developing and deploying cloud-based applications using AWS services
  • Deep understanding of AWS services and architectures, including EC2, S3, Lambda, RDS, API Gateway, IAM, and CloudFormation
  • Experience with serverless architectures, microservices, and containerization technologies (Docker, Kubernetes)
  • Must acquire strong programming skills in any of the programming languages (Java, Python, Node.js)
  • Experience with AWS DevOps tools, such as CodePipeline, CodeBuild, CodeDeploy, and CloudWatch
  • familiarity with version control systems (Git) and agile development approaches
  • Must have problem-solving skills and attention to detail
  • Strong communication and collaboration skills

The hiring process can be made easier and more efficient with AWS Cloud Skills Test to assess candidates’ proficiency in key AWS services, infrastructure management, deployment, and security practices. This ensures identifying the best AWS-related talent with the right skill set.

Average Salary

AWS Developer’s salary might vary depending on region, expertise, organization size, industry, and other variables. Yet, Payscale.com reports say that the typical yearly income for an Amazon Engineer in the United States is close to $112,000 USD.

Therefore, based on the aforementioned variables, incomes can vary from about $73,000 to over $158,000 annually. It's crucial to remember that these numbers could alter depending on various sources and other variables.

Common AWS Developer Job Titles

  1. AWS Developer
  1. Cloud Developer
  1. Cloud Solutions Architect
  1. Cloud Engineer
  1. DevOps Engineer

Ace your hiring game with our blogs containing the latest collection of AWS Interview Questions. Utilize it to get familiar with relevant topics and concepts.

Frequently Asked Questions

What qualifications are necessary to work as an AWS Developer?
Down Arrow Circle

AWS developers should be well-versed in Amazon services and architectures and have hands-on knowledge of serverless architectures, microservices, and containerization technologies. Also, they should be proficient in at least one programming language and have knowledge of Amazon DevOps tools.

How much does a typical AWS developer make?
Down Arrow Circle

In the United States, an AWS Developer typically earns roughly $115,000 per year.

What are some common positions held by AWS Developers?
Down Arrow Circle

AWS Developer, Cloud Developer, Cloud Solutions Architect, Cloud Engineer, and DevOps Engineer are a few of the frequent job names for an AWS Developer.

Down Arrow Circle
Down Arrow Circle
Down Arrow Circle

Utilize skills analytics to
hire and develop your teams

Make intelligent talent decisions using iMocha's skills-first insights! Learn how we reduce complexity and ensure efficiency at every stage of your talent lifecycle.
Start your free trial today!